about Angina

Angina is not a disease but a symptom. It is the most common symptom of coronary artery disease. Over 10 million Americans suffer from angina with another 500,000 new cases being diagnosed every year…

The Viciousness of Visceral Fat

Most people don’t realize that not all fat is created equal, one is definitely more dangerous than the other. Yes, there is more than one type of fat. There’s the fat you can pinch around your waist line, that’s called subcutaneous fat. And while it may make you cringe to look at, it’s the fat that’s underneath the muscles surrounding your organs that you don’t see that should really give you pause…

Hypertension

Hypertension, more commonly known as high blood pressure that affects over 1 billion people worldwide. More than 34% of the adult population, that’s 76 million adults in the US has been diagnosed with hypertension …
